feat(adapters): add USGS earthquake adapter
USGS Earthquake Hazards Program adapter: - Polls GeoJSON feed (all_hour default, configurable) - Magnitude tier classification (minor/light/moderate/strong/major/great) - Deduplication via USGS stable event ID - Region filter via shapely point-in-bbox - Skips events with null magnitude (quarry blasts, etc.) Includes comprehensive unit tests.
